#e9966c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#e9966c is composed of 91.4% red, 58.8% green and 42.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 35.6% magenta, 53.6% yellow and 8.6% black. It has a hue angle of 20.2 degrees, a saturation of 74% and a lightness of 66.9%. #e9966c color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ffd8 with #d32d00. Closest websafe color is: #ff9966.

Shades and Tints of #e9966c

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#070301 is the darkest color, while #fdf7f4 is the lightest one.

Tones of #e9966c

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#afa9a7 is the less saturated color, while #fd9059 is the most saturated one.
